Output e156ca31408b599aff9d05a99c5d744e6f50daec9b5e83f63d844af4818f7021:1
- value
- 680088045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 302094e117a7d6f0c285e02f543ada66afae0fc5 OP_EQUAL
- address
- MCHdhSjYjqXWYe4fMLJD4YqAvrJ5NSMjJn
- transaction
- e156ca31408b599aff9d05a99c5d744e6f50daec9b5e83f63d844af4818f7021
- spent
- true